46 schools in North Carolina offer diesel mechanics-related programs, compared below on official cost, completion, and earnings data. Federal program data groups diesel mechanics with automotive technology and aviation maintenance — schools below may offer any of these.
North Carolina does not license diesel mechanics. The only state credential is the safety/emissions inspection mechanic license from the NCDMV License & Theft Bureau — needed solely to perform state inspections and earned through a short approved course (8 hours for emissions) and an exam. For repair work, voluntary ASE T-series certification is what employers expect.
Official source: N.C. Division of Motor Vehicles, License & Theft Bureau (inspection licensing only; no general mechanic license) · Exam: None for repair work. State inspection mechanic exam only for the inspection credential. Voluntary ASE T-series is the industry standard. · Typical requirement: No hours or license for diesel repair itself. The inspection mechanic license (forms LT-300/LT-310) requires an approved course — 8 hours for emissions inspector certification — plus an exam and a criminal-history review.
